Catechesis Through Art & Architecture
The Cathedral of Mary Our Queen upholds many of the traditions of the great cathedrals of Europe. In these great cathedrals, the building served as a tool to teach the faithful, many of whom were illiterate, about the faith. The building itself, its artwork, its statues, its stained-glass windows all served to educate and catechize those who made pilgrimages from near and far.
